CVE-2026-5533: Cross Site Scripting in badlogic pi-mono
A vulnerability was determined in badlogic pi-mono 0.58.4. The impacted element is an unknown function of the file packages/web-ui/src/tools/artifacts/SvgArtifact.ts of the component SVG Artifact Handler. This manipulation causes cross site scripting. Remote exploitation of the attack is possible.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
